Website essentials for clinics and healthcare practices in India
Quick answer
A clinic website needs: clear services and doctor profiles, an easy way to request an appointment, visible location and timings, trust signals like registrations and reviews, fast mobile performance, and careful handling of patient data. The goal is to turn searches into booked appointments while keeping enquiries private.
What patients look for
When someone searches for a clinic, they're often anxious and in a hurry. Your website's job is to quickly answer: do they treat what I have, are they trustworthy, and how do I reach them?
The essentials
- Services and specialties — clearly listed, in plain language.
- Doctor profiles — names, qualifications, and photos build trust fast.
- Appointment enquiry — a simple form or WhatsApp button, not a phone-only maze.
- Location, hours, and directions — visible on every page.
- Trust signals — registrations, affiliations, and genuine reviews.
Privacy matters more here
Healthcare enquiries are sensitive. Appointment requests and messages should be captured securely and handled in line with India's DPDP Act — encrypted, access-controlled, and never carelessly exposed.
Speed and mobile are non-negotiable
Patients search on phones, often urgently. A slow or clumsy mobile site sends them to the next clinic in the results.
